Develops, administers, manages, and implements all nursing and related patient care activities for areas
of accountability. Works in close collaboration with the nursing team to meet and support diverse
organizational business initiatives/strategies. Responsibilities include but are not limited to
standardization of systems, identification of efficiencies, financial oversight for nursing programs/services,
integration of performance improvement strategies, support of strategic nursing business initiatives,
processes and communication plans which support nursing goal attainment while fostering patient,
physician, and employee satisfaction. Works collaboratively with all hospital departments to
operationalize nursing integration, service line development, and standardized nursing practice. Performs
other duties as assigned.

Job Responsibilities

• Contributes to the development, and manages the implementation and improvement of care
delivery models and services that supports the continuous enhancement of care delivery and
patient/family, employee and provider satisfaction for area of responsibility.
• Applies the values of the nursing organization and assures compliance of the nurse practice acts
abiding by nurses' rights and compliance with regulatory and professional standards for area of
responsibility.
• Fosters transparency, interdisciplinary collaboration, and accountability in area of responsibility.
• Enhances the quality and effectiveness of nursing practice, nursing services administration, and
the delivery of services.
• Optimizes resource allocation to support current and potential objectives and initiatives for area of
responsibility.
• Manages a multidisciplinary work force that provides clinically competent, efficient, and
compassionate care and services in a professionally challenging environment.

Minimum Required

3 years in acute care setting with demonstrated leadership skills; Knowledge of health care issues, trends, legal compliance and managed care with emphasis in all components and nursing operations.
